DeBary, Florida Airbnb Investment Overview

Is Airbnb a Good Investment in DeBary, Florida?

Investing in Airbnb properties in DeBary, Florida, presents a promising outlook due to its location in Volusia County, a region experiencing steady growth and tourism. While not a primary tourist destination like Orlando or coastal cities, DeBary benefits from its proximity to these attractions, drawing visitors seeking quieter, more affordable lodging options. Current market conditions indicate a stable real estate market with accessible property values compared to larger Florida cities, offering a lower barrier to entry for investors. Tourism trends, while not exclusively focused on DeBary, show consistent visitor numbers to Central Florida, suggesting a reliable demand for short-term rentals. The investment potential is boosted by the ongoing development in the area, including new infrastructure and amenities, which are likely to increase property appeal and rental demand over time.

How Much Does an Average Airbnb Earn in DeBary?

Based on available market data and rental analytics, Airbnb hosts in DeBary, Florida typically earn between $1,200 to $2,800 per month, with the average falling around $1,800 monthly for a standard 2-3 bedroom property. Seasonal variations show peak earnings during winter months (December through March) when snowbirds and tourists visit Central Florida, with revenues potentially increasing 25-40% above average, while summer months typically see a 15-20% decrease due to heat and humidity deterring some visitors. Properties near the St. Johns River or with pools command premium rates of $85-150 per night compared to standard properties at $65-110 per night. Key factors affecting earnings include proximity to attractions like Deltona and Orlando (30 minutes away), property amenities such as waterfront access or boat docks, cleanliness ratings, response times, and competition from approximately 50-75 other short-term rentals in the immediate area. Occupancy rates typically range from 60-75% annually, with higher-performing properties achieving 80%+ occupancy through professional management and strategic pricing. Revenue estimates are derived from vacation rental market analysis platforms, local property management insights, and comparable market data from similar suburban Florida markets.

Airbnb Return on Investment in DeBary

Airbnb investments in DeBary, Florida typically generate ROI between 8-12% annually, with higher-end properties near the St. Johns River achieving up to 15% returns due to proximity to outdoor recreation and easy access to Orlando attractions located 30 minutes away. The average payback period ranges from 7-10 years, depending on initial investment and occupancy rates, which average 65-75% during peak seasons from October through April when snowbirds and tourists visit the area. Properties averaging $200-300 per night during peak season and $120-180 during off-season generally outperform traditional long-term rentals by 3-5 percentage points, as conventional rentals in DeBary yield approximately 5-7% ROI with monthly rents ranging from $1,400-2,200 for comparable properties. The short-term rental market benefits from DeBary's position as a quieter alternative to busy Orlando while maintaining access to theme parks, with waterfront properties and homes with pools commanding premium rates and achieving the highest occupancy levels, though investors must factor in higher management costs, cleaning fees, and seasonal vacancy periods that can impact overall returns.

Average Airbnb Occupancy Rate in DeBary

Airbnb occupancy rates in DeBary, Florida typically average around 65-70% annually, with significant seasonal variations that peak during winter months (December through March) at approximately 80-85% occupancy due to snowbird migration and favorable weather conditions. Spring months (April-May) maintain strong performance at 70-75%, while summer experiences a decline to 55-60% due to Florida's intense heat and humidity, followed by a gradual recovery in fall to 65-70%. DeBary's proximity to Orlando theme parks and Daytona Beach provides year-round appeal, though it underperforms compared to Florida's statewide Airbnb average of approximately 75% and coastal destinations that often exceed 80%. The city's occupancy rates align closely with national Airbnb averages of 65-68%, benefiting from its strategic location between major tourist attractions while offering more affordable accommodation options than premium Florida markets, though seasonal fluctuations are more pronounced than the national average due to the state's distinct tourist patterns and climate-driven demand cycles.

Short-term Rental Regulations in DeBary

DeBary, Florida currently allows short-term rentals in residential zones with specific regulations requiring property owners to obtain a business tax receipt and comply with state licensing requirements through the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ation. Properties must limit occupancy to two guests per bedroom plus two additional guests, with a maximum of 10 occupants total regardless of bedroom count. The city does not require owner-occupancy for short-term rentals, allowing investment properties to operate as vacation rentals. Zoning restrictions permit short-term rentals in single-family residential districts but may have limitations in certain planned unit developments or homeowner association areas. Registration involves obtaining a local business tax receipt from the city, registering with the state as a vacation rental, and ensuring compliance with fire safety and building codes. Recent changes in 2023 included enhanced enforcement mechanisms and stricter advertising requirements, while the city has been monitoring state-level legislation that could impact local regulatory authority over short-term rentals, particularly regarding platforms like Airbnb and VRBO operating requirements.

Short-term Rental Fees and Taxes in DeBary

Short-term rentals in DeBary, Florida are subject to several fees and taxes including Florida's 6% state sales tax and 6% tourist development tax, totaling 12% in lodging taxes collected from guests. Volusia County imposes an additional 5% tourist development tax bringing the total tax rate to approximately 17% on rental income. Property owners must obtain a business tax receipt from DeBary which typically costs around $25-50 annually, plus a short-term rental permit that ranges from $100-200 per year. The state of Florida requires registration with the Department of Revenue for sales tax collection at no cost, but operators must also register with the Department of Business and Professional Regulation which charges approximately $50 for initial registration. Additional costs may include a one-time zoning compliance verification fee of $75-150 and potential homeowners association fees if applicable. Fire safety inspections may be required annually at costs ranging from $50-100, and some properties may need additional permits for pools or other amenities costing $25-75 each.

Airbnb and lodging taxes in DeBary, Florida

In DeBary, Florida, Airbnb hosts are subject to both state and local lodging taxes. The Florida state tourist development tax ranges from 1-6% depending on the county, with Volusia County (where DeBary is located) typically charging around 5% on short-term rental accommodations under 6 months. Additionally, Florida's state sales tax of 6% applies to transient rentals, and Volusia County may impose an additional local option tourist development tax of 1-2%. These taxes are collected either directly by Airbnb through their automated tax collection service for participating jurisdictions, or must be collected by the host and remitted monthly to the Florida Department of Revenue and Volusia County Tax Collector's office. Hosts must register for a sales tax permit and tourist development tax account, file returns by the 20th of each month following the rental period, and maintain detailed records of all transactions. Exemptions typically include rentals exceeding 6 months in duration, which are considered long-term leases rather than transient accommodations, and rentals to certain government employees or during declared emergencies may qualify for exemptions under specific circumstances.

Total cost to purchase, furnish and operate an Airbnb in DeBary, Florida

The total cost to start an Airbnb in DeBary, Florida is approximately $285,000-$315,000. Property purchase costs around $250,000 based on the median home price in the area as of 2023. Furnishing a 3-bedroom property typically runs $15,000-$25,000 including furniture, appliances, linens, and decor to create an attractive rental space. Initial setup costs including professional photography, listing creation, and basic marketing materials total approximately $2,000-$3,000. Permits and fees in Volusia County including business license, short-term rental permit, and inspection fees range from $500-$1,500. Insurance for short-term rentals costs roughly $2,500-$4,000 annually, with the first year paid upfront. Utility setup and deposits for electricity, water, internet, and cable services require about $1,000-$2,000. First six months of operating costs including utilities ($900/month), cleaning services ($150 per turnover averaging 8 turnovers monthly), maintenance and supplies ($300/month), platform fees (3% of estimated $3,000 monthly revenue), and property management software ($50/month) total approximately $12,000-$15,000.

Are Airbnb properties in DeBary, Florida profitable?

Airbnb properties in DeBary, Florida typically generate annual revenues between $18,000-$35,000 for single-family homes and $12,000-$25,000 for condos, with average daily rates ranging from $85-$140 depending on property size and amenities. Operating expenses generally consume 40-60% of gross revenue, including cleaning fees ($50-$80 per turnover), property management (15-25% of revenue), utilities ($150-$300 monthly), insurance ($1,200-$2,500 annually), and maintenance costs averaging $2,000-$4,000 yearly. Net profit margins typically range from 15-35%, with successful properties achieving higher margins through strategic pricing, professional photography, and proximity to attractions like Deltona Lakes and easy highway access to Orlando theme parks. Properties within 30 minutes of major attractions and featuring pools, modern furnishings, or waterfront access command premium rates and maintain 65-80% occupancy rates compared to 45-60% for basic properties. Case studies from 2022-2023 show that well-managed 3-bedroom homes near St. Johns River generated $28,000-$32,000 annually with net profits of $8,000-$12,000, while poorly positioned or maintained properties struggled with occupancy below 40% and minimal profitability due to DeBary's competitive short-term rental market and seasonal demand fluctuations.
